A Field Guide to Identifying Woods in American Antiques and Collectibles by Rbruce Hoadley
Covers 37 types of wood commonly found in American antiques, based on the species Hoadley has encountered in museums, collections, shops, auctions, garage sales etc. Each wood is described in terms of their physical properties, with a macroscopic view to explain critical features used in identification. Also includes a guide to the simple tools and techniques required for identifying wood and how to deal with the many special problem situations.
Widely considered to be the authority on wood and wood technology, R. Bruce Hoadley is author of two highly acclaimed books on understanding and identifying wood, Hoadley has had a lifelong passion for antiques, and he now turns his attention to explaining how to identify the woods used in antiques and collectibles.
